Transaction

89cce153f4bbbc44d0fef2306d09459d58bc656bbd804f5524c64ccb3ecb2d2f
423,476 confirmations
Timestamp
1521887569
Block514,943
Fee1,032 sats
Fee rate7.17 sats/vB
view on mempool.space

Inputs & Outputs